Well, we had a Holiday song to share -- but in order to have a traditional "single" we'd need another for the other side of the record. The question was, do we have another "Christmas" record up our sleeves? Then we realized: if the message of the Christmas story is "Peace on Earth, Goodwill to Men," this is something we've been trying to co-create with every song we've ever done. In that sense, it's Christmas every day of the year around here. Once this came into focus, the song came together pretty easily -- and we're very happy to share it here with you, for the first time anywhere.
